Claude-context and mem0 have an 'alternative' relationship as both tools aim to improve AI performance within coding environments but focus on different aspects: Claude-context specifically enables semantic code search across a full codebase stored in a vector database, whereas mem0 is a generic memory management tool that optimizes token usage and reduces latency for retaining long-term memories.

When NOT to use claude-context
Constraint-first guidance from category fit and live maintenance signals - not marketing copy.
- If your project requires minimizing resource usage since integrating a large codebase as context can be computationally expensive.
- When working on small, simple projects that do not benefit significantly from full-context AI analysis, as it might overcomplicate the setup.

- Is claude-context open source?
- Yes. claude-context is an open-source project on GitHub under the MIT license, with 12,159 stars.
- What is claude-context used for?
- A resource for integrating an entire codebase as context for AI-assisted coding tasks, implemented in TypeScript.
- What category is claude-context in?
- claude-context is categorized under AI Agents, Vector Databases in the GraphCanon knowledge graph.
